Stress times, is the most difficult period the human could go through. How to cope with stress is the question.

Stress comes from pressures in your life, and your life is like the atmosphere when the pressure increases a hurricane builds up.

So it is time to….Escape!

Escape to your safest place. This safest place can be in the center of the storm.

A time ago, the coming words have been said to me and hence every hard time I read them to know my escape destination.


"ثم يهرب العبد من ضيق صدره بالهموم و الغموم و الاحزان و المخاوف التي تعتريه في هـذه الدار من جهة نفسه و ما هو خارج عن نفسه مما يتعلق بأسباب مصالحه و مصالح من يتعلق به و ما يتعلق بماله و بدنه و أهله و عدوه , يهرب من ضيق صدره بذلك كله الي سعة فضاء الثقة بالله تبارك و تعالي , و صدق التوكل عليه , و حسن الرجاء لجميل صنعه به , و توقع المرجو من لطفه و بره , و من أحسن كلام العامة قولهم : لا هم مع الله. قال الله تعالي : و من يتق الله يجعل له مخرجا و يرزقه من حيث لا يحتسب, قال الربيع بن خثيم : يجعل له مخرجا من كل ما ضاق علي الناس. و قال ابو العالية : مخرجا من كل شدة , و هذا جامع لشدائد الدنيا و الاخرة , و مضايق الدنيا و الاخرة , فان الله يجعل للمتقي من كل ما ضاق علي الناس و اشتد عليهم في الدنيا و الاخرة مخرجا. و قال الحسن: مخرجا مما نهاه عنه و من يتوكل علي الله فهو حسبه أي : كافي من يثق ببه في نوائبه و مهماته , يكفيه كل ما أهمه , و الحسب الكافي حسبنا الله اي كافينا الله. و كلما كان العبد حسن الظن بالله. حسن الرجاء له, صادق التوكل عليه , فأن الله لا يخيب أمله فيه البته : فانه سبحانه لا يخيب أمل آمل , و لا يضيع عـمل عامل , و عبر عن الثقة و حسن الظن بالسعة فأنه أشرح للصدر و لا اوسع له بعد الايمان من ثقته بالله و رجائه له و حسن ظنه به."

باب: منزلة الفرار

الكاتب: إبن القيم الجوزية
